  • Larger shells can appear smaller because they have to be fired from a farther distance for safety reasons. The guideline is a minimum of 70 feet for every inch of shell diameter.

    This shell had different effects packaged in the same shell which is another reason why is might not have seemed so big.

  • @0wnallnubs27 The 24" gun was at the same distance as the 16"s. Ace Pyro's 24" shell that was scheduled to fire at the peak of the "space odessey" either flowerpotted or was a muzzle break.

    The other 24" shell was built by a hobbiest and this was his 1st attempt at building a 24" shell and he built the shell on site during the event.

    No, it was not a large break but better than over breaking the shell and turning the inside components to dust.
